<p><strong>Now For The Negative</strong><br />
So here I am trying out Squarespace. I am trying to figure out their really horrid interface so I can explain it to my client. So far it is driving me nuts! It is nowhere near intuitive. I feel like I need to take a week of classes to figure out what the heck they mean on these tutorials. No wonder this place is only being used by the hardest core geeks. You have to be a super nerd to even fight through this freakin mess! Unless Squarespace improves quickly I predict they will go under in a few years. This is as intuitive as brain surgery!</p>
<p><strong>Not Intuitive at all!</strong><br />
There is a spot where it said to edit site name. I clicked on the link and it just kept refreshing the page. Why would it do that? Why not send me to the page where I can edit the site name instead? Why else would someone click on that? Just an idea SquareSpace folks. Make it work like people would guess it would work. Now I figured out how to get this to work eventually, but that is my problem with Squarespace. It is not at all intuitive. There is a major learning curve to their system. Most will get frustrated before they get that far and just keep putting up with Word Press. </p>
<p><strong>Video Tutorials Good. No Full Screen bad!</strong><br />
So I go to watch the video tutorial they have available. I love video tutorials and find them to be the best method of showing people something like this. So they earn points for having those available. Problem is they don&#8217;t let me watch it full screen! I have a feeling they are using Vimeo to host their video. I use Vimeo as well so I know Vimeo has a square button to the bottom right that let&#8217;s me watch the video in full screen mode. For some reason SquareSpace has that blocked. Why would they do that? I tried watching the video. It looks like I could learn a ton from it if I could see what is going on better. Without going fullscreen things were too small and I found it only left me more frustrated.</p>
<p><strong>Support Ticket?</strong><br />
Although they do respond very quickly to the support tickets, they sometimes fall into the tech support trap of coming off like a bot. . On my first question I thought it was a bot! Either that or their support is outsourced to India and the person was just giving me what the book told him was the standard answer. It was almost as if my question was ignored. A very quick phone call could have solved this. They don&#8217;t have phone support. </p>
<p><strong>What Could Save Squarespace</strong><br />
Phone support. Plain and simple. Their CMS is great once you get the hang of it, but most will get frustrated with the learning curve and go back to putting up with the evil they are used to (Word Press). Charge $60 a week for phone support. I would pay that without hesitation. I understand good phone support is expensive for a start up like theirs, so charge extra. The customers that are serious will pay it. </p>
<p><strong>Serious Design Still Goes To The Pros</strong><br />
Just as with Word Press, if you are really serious about your site you will want to hire a pro designer. Just like with Word Press you can get a site that looks ok without one. In fact, as far as design goes it is pretty much even. That is why Support is where Squarespace can beat them. If only they had phone support. </p>
